Merry Meet! I am Willow Callyberry, also known as Laura Lenhard, a 43 year old Hedgewitch and mother of four who currently lives in Shelton, Connecticut. I was raised in Southern California as a Catholic, but my family's Irish ancestry and folk magick therein always played a part in my upbringing. Dreams, signs and psychic visions were never discounted. I left California at 14 and lived with my grandmother who shared with me basic folk magick of her childhood (really folklore) and I'm grateful not to have had some of the earlier difficulties shared by so many pagans with strictly Christian parents.

Like so many of us, I am a voracious reader from a very young age and California's public libraries contained many New-Age Books - so I began meditating with a sense of the logic of it all in the 6th grade, and never stopped. Scrying followed, I began with Tarot in my teens. Spent much time with many pets and gardening, hiking in the woods and walking along the beach; horseback riding and exploring old cemetaries, first alone then with my children once they started arriving. I really began searching for spiritual clarity after my first child was born, in seeking religious truth to answer the question of not just what I believe, but why I believe it. The polarity of Wicca - God and Goddess - articulates perfectly and exactly what I believe to be the Truth for me. I have always kept a pottager, or formal herb garden, in every home I have owned (4 thus far) and my third child was born with a midwife in attendance. In addition, I am homeopathic and deeply concerned with environmental issues - and thus, the path of a solitary Hedgewitch is perfect for me.

But I am truly only solitary in that I do not belong to a Coven. In April of 2007 I realized a dream when I opened Talisman, a New-Age store that embraces Universal Spirituality and offers for sale all things mystical, magickal and natural. Along with the obvious herbs, gems, candles and incense we offer folk art, handmade jewelry and craft tools made by local artists, many of whom are pagan. A particular thrill are the classes we hold on Monday evenings, on topics as diverse as Wicca 101, "Introduction To" classes on religious paths ranging from VooDoo, Buddhism, Heathenism, etc.; meditation, past life regression, psychic protection and so many others. We have wonderful psychic readers and all share personal ethics that make the business of running a store tremendously satisfying. Young people early on their path find their way to Talisman, as do others who have experienced ghosts or metaphysical phenomenon - or, people who are just curious or who love natural objects.
